Mailinglisten-Archive |
Am Freitag, 7. Dezember 2001 12:27 schrieben Sie:
> Hallo
>
> ich habe mit folgender Problematik zu kämpfen :
>
> Ich habe ein Archiv, dieses Archiv wird dynamisch aus einer MySQL Datenbank
> ausgelesen. Ich möchte, wenn ich auf einen Link dieses Archivs klicke,
> einen gewissen Datumsbereich auswählen können, aus dem der Archivbeitrag
> dann ausgelesen wird.
> Beispiel : Der User möchte alle Beiträge vom 1.1.2001 bis zum 1.3.2001
> (also 1. januar bis 1. märz)
> auslesen und ansehen. Wie kann ich das mit einer SQL Anweisung hinbekommen?
>
> Mein Ansatz war folgender : (er erwies sich jedoch nur als begrenzt
> einsetzbar)
>
> $sql = "SELECT * FROM inhalt WHERE (Datum-'2001-01-01')>0 AND
> ('2001-03-01'-Datum)>0";
>
> Wobei 'Datum' der Table in der SQL Tabelle inhalt ist, der das Datum des
> Beitrags enthält.
Wenn Datum vom Typ DATE oder DATETIME ist, geht folgendes:
$sql = "SELECT * FROM inhalt WHERE Datum > '2001-01-01' AND
Datum < '2001-03-01';
Gruss,
Michael
--
Bremische Hafenvertretung e.V. tel: +49 (421) 3090148
IT-Abteilung fax: +49 (421) 3090150
World Trade Center Bremen mail: mkoch_(at)_bremen-ports.de
Birkenstrasse 15 www: http://www.bremen-ports.de
D-28201 Bremen
php::bar PHP Wiki - Listenarchive